Named after a famous local mountain – Schiehallion (pronounced ‘She-hal-i-on’) presented a huge challenge – creating a Pilsner the Czech would be proud of. Brewed with lager malt and Hersbrücker and Challenger hops. Fermented with a lager yeast.

330ml bottle. Clear golden colour with a small white head. Aroma: hops, slight floral/herb, pale malt. Taste: hops, light bittering/metallic notes, light floral, herbs. Smooth, medium bodied, medium carbonation. Not a favourite but a very good lager.

Sampled @ GBBF Day 2. Clear yellow golden color, small to average sized white head. Smell and taste lightly malts, somewhat hoppy, slightly sweetish hoppiness, lightly bitter finish. Average to decent body, average carbonation. Decent.

Cask at GBBF day 3 11/08/2016. A pale yellow golden coloured pour with a sticky white head . Aroma is crisp pale grains, little apple . Flavour is semi sweet apple, pale grains apple, Palate is semi crisp, semi sweet moderate carbonation, meh. A bit sweet and muddled

clear golden colour, moderate sized head; aroma of grains, grassy and floral notes, vegetable, fruitiness, nuts and some biscuit; taste of biscuit, bread, fruity notes, nuts, hints of honey and hoppy bitterness in the background of the malty body; this is, what a lager should provide to deserve the "premium lager" category! surprisingly good!
